Wars I Have Seen
Gertrude Stein
Wars I Have Seen first published in 1945 is the follow-up to Stein’s very successful Paris France. With her great wit and highly original style, Stein gives an account of her life in France during two world wars. As a lesbian and as an American Jew, Stein had plenty to cope with under the Nazi occupation, and the humorous exploits she undertook to harass the Germans show us a side of Stein that may help to explain her strength in dismissing the whole literary establishment to pursue her own modernist writings. In this first British paperback edition of Wars I Have Seen Stein shows her best form and established beyond doubt her place as a pioneer and founder of contemporary literature.
